Delhi Police SI Eligibility Summary
| Aspect | Criteria |
|---|---|
| Nationality | Indian citizen / Subject of Nepal/Bhutan / Tibetan refugee / PIO (with GoI certificate) |
| Age Limit | 20 to 25 years (as on specified cut-off date) |
| Education | Graduation in any stream from a recognized university |
| Driving License (Male Only) | Valid LMV driving license before PET (not learner’s license) |
Delhi Police SI Age Limit
| Criteria | Details |
|---|---|
| Minimum Age | 20 years |
| Maximum Age | 25 years |
Delhi Police SI Age Relaxation
| Category | Relaxation |
|---|---|
| SC / ST | 5 years |
| OBC | 3 years |
| Ex-Servicemen | 3 years after deducting military service |
| Widows, Divorced, Judicially separated women (General) | Up to 35 years |
| Widows, Divorced, Judicially separated women (SC/ST) | Up to 40 years |
Delhi Police SI Educational Qualification
| Aspect | Details |
|---|---|
| Degree | Graduate from a recognized university (any stream) |
| Final-Year | Not eligible unless degree is acquired before the last date to apply |
| Driving License (Male) | Must have valid LMV license before PET (learner's not accepted) |
Delhi Police SI Nationality Criteria
Eligible candidates must be:
- Citizens of India, or
- Subjects of Nepal or Bhutan, or
- Tibetan refugees settled in India before 1st Jan 1962, or
- Persons of Indian Origin (PIO) migrated from specific countries intending permanent settlement in India
Note: Those under the last three categories must have a Government of India-issued eligibility certificate.
Delhi Police SI Physical Standards – Males
| Category | Height (cm) | Chest (Unexpanded) | Chest (Expanded) |
|---|---|---|---|
| General | 170 | 80 | 85 |
| Hilly/North-East regions, Gorkhas, Dogras, etc. | 165 | 80 | 85 |
| Scheduled Tribes | 162.5 | 77 | 82 |
Delhi Police SI Physical Standards – Females
| Category | Height (cm) |
|---|---|
| General | 157 |
| Hilly/North-East regions, Gorkhas, Dogras, etc. | 155 |
Delhi Police SI Physical Endurance Test (PET)
| Test | Male Candidates | Female Candidates |
|---|---|---|
| 100 Meter Race | 16 seconds | 18 seconds |
| Race | 1.6 km in 6.5 minutes | 800 meters in 4 minutes |
| Long Jump | 3.65 meters (3 attempts) | 2.7 meters (3 attempts) |
| High Jump | 1.2 meters (3 attempts) | 0.9 meters (3 attempts) |
| Shot Put (16 lbs) | 4.5 meters (3 attempts) | Not Applicable |
Delhi Police SI Medical Standards
| Aspect | Better Eye | Worse Eye |
|---|---|---|
| Visual Standard | 6/6 | 6/9 |
Medical Disqualifications Include:
- Squint eyes
- Color blindness
- Knock-knees
- Flat feet
- Varicose veins
- Chronic illnesses or mental disorders
The final medical fitness is decided by an SSC-appointed Medical Board.
Delhi Police SI / ASI 2025 Syllabus & Exam Pattern
The Delhi Police SI recruitment process includes two computer-based tests, followed by physical and medical tests.
Exam Stages
- Paper 1 (CBT)
- PST/PET (Physical Standard & Endurance Test)
- Paper 2 (CBT)
- Medical Test
Paper 1 Exam Pattern
| Subject | No. of Questions | Marks | Duration | Negative Marking |
|---|---|---|---|---|
| General Intelligence & Reasoning | 50 | 50 | 2 Hours | 0.25 marks per wrong answer |
| General Knowledge & Awareness | 50 | 50 | ||
| Quantitative Aptitude | 50 | 50 | ||
| English Comprehension | 50 | 50 | ||
| Total | 200 | 200 | 2 Hours | Yes |
Paper 2 Exam Pattern
| Subject | No. of Questions | Marks | Duration | Negative Marking |
|---|---|---|---|---|
| English Language & Comprehension | 200 | 200 | 2 Hours | 0.25 marks per wrong answer |
Delhi Police SI Syllabus 2025 (Tier-Wise)
Paper 1 Syllabus
- A. General Reasoning: Syllogism, Seating Arrangement (Linear & Circular), Blood Relations, Input-Output, Direction Sense, Coding-Decoding, Data Sufficiency, Ranking and Order, Puzzles.
- B. General Knowledge: Current Affairs, Awards & Honours, Sports & Entertainment, Important Dates, Books & Authors, Obituaries, Scientific Research.
- C. Quantitative Aptitude: Percentage, Ratio, Number System, Number Series, Interest (SI & CI), Profit & Loss, Time & Work, Time & Distance, Geometry & Mensuration, Data Interpretation, Age Problems.
- D. English Comprehension: Reading Comprehension, Grammar & Vocabulary, Synonyms & Antonyms, Fill in the Blanks, Error Spotting, Para Jumbles, Active & Passive Voice.
Paper 2 Syllabus
- English Language & Comprehension: Error Recognition, Fill in the Blanks, Synonyms & Antonyms, Idioms & Phrases, Vocabulary, Grammar & Sentence Structure, Spellings, Comprehension.

Delhi Police SI / ASI 2025 Salary & Job Profile
Delhi Police SI / ASI Salary Structure 2025
| Post | Pay Level | Grade Pay | Pay Scale | Initial Basic Pay |
|---|---|---|---|---|
| Sub-Inspector (SI) | Level 6 | ₹4,200 | ₹35,400 – ₹1,12,400 | ₹35,400 |
| Assistant Sub-Inspector (ASI) | Level 5 | ₹2,800 | ₹29,200 – ₹92,300 | ₹29,200 |
Other Allowances (for both SI & ASI):
- Dearness Allowance (DA)
- House Rent Allowance (HRA)
- Travel Allowance (TA)
- Risk & Hardship Allowance
- Dress Allowance
Gross monthly salary may range from ₹45,000 to ₹65,000+ depending on post and location.
Job Profile of Delhi Police SI / ASI
Sub-Inspector (SI):
- Leading police operations and managing constables
- Conducting raids and investigations
- Filing charge sheets in court
- Law and order maintenance
- Supervising crime scenes
Assistant Sub-Inspector (ASI):
- Assisting the SI in case handling
- Preparing official reports
- Managing records in the police station
- Can act as Station Writer or do clerical tasks
Career Growth & Promotions
Hierarchy (Promotions)
- SI → Inspector → ACP → DCP → Additional CP → Joint CP → Commissioner
- ASI → SI → Inspector → (same path as above)
Both posts offer job security, respect, and promising promotion paths.
